Road to Call of the Wild 2025: Jehenna

We’re closing in on Call of the Wild and we’re going to be back for a second year! So we’re getting to know as many of the bands set to play the Trailblazer Stage in 2025 that we can pin down. Jehenna play the Friday.

Simple things first – where are you guys from?

We are from Great Yarmouth in East Anglia.

How long have you been playing together as a band?

We started out as a folk duo back in 2018, which led us into our first lineup of a band, Scarlet. We changed our branding, sound and name in 2022 – it’s been Jehenna ever since!

Where does the name of the band come from?

The band name was suggested by my (Emily’s) dad, Matthew. We are all very fond of the Elder Scrolls games series and we were looking for a unique sounding name. There is a kingdom named Jehanna (or Jehenna) within the series, and we really liked the name!

Describe your music. What makes you unique?

We are a heavy sounding band, but the thing that really sets us apart is that the vocals aren’t as heavy as the music. We have a hard hitting, punchy backline, shredding lead and slap bass – fronted by haunting lead vocals and beautiful live harmonies. You don’t see many female fronted bands in the heavy scene, and the addition of live harmonies adds to the eccentric sound.

What’s your live show like? Why are people going to watch you instead of another band?

Our live show is energetic, powerful and our live sound is very much similar to our recorded music. All backing tracks are 100% original and performed live – all instruments are still being played at an extremely professional standard and it stops people in their tracks!

What’s the wildest thing you’ve seen or done at a live show?

Our bassist, Joe, when he’s having a good time performing will get wild! One gig we did, he was having an amazing time, and so were the audience. Joe got off the stage (while still playing bass), and ran around the audience, taking and drinking their beer! The audience loved it and it definitely left people buzzed after our set!
